This is a rare guitar Yamaha made to compete with Gibson's Les Paul Recording model. It wasn't sold in the states so they're rarely seen. It has a number of tonal options including a 5 way tone circuit rotary switch that covers series, parallel, and coil splitting. You can disengage the circuit to use the 3 way switch to have more options as well. The knobs control, volume, bass, treble, and a tone boost knob which seems to cut out other frequencies to help you cut through the mix. It was a nice C shape neck with thin "fretless wonder" fret wire.
